Diversity and integration are important values at AVL RACETECH. In order to drive our commitment to achieving more visible equality, we have launched a new project. The goal of the initiative is to support four aspiring motorsport talents on their road to success. What makes it so special? They are sibling pairs – Jonas and Liam Müller, and Aliyyah and Yasmeen Koloc. Jonas, Liam and Yasmeen will now represent AVL RACETECH as official brand ambassadors, while Aliyyah has been an ambassador since 2021.

The Dakar Sistaz

17-year-old twins Aliyyah and Yasmeen Koloc are no longer strangers to motorsport fans: Dakar Sistaz – the nickname alone is a clear indication of the big goal, on which the two sisters have set their sights. They want to enter the famous Dakar Rally in 2023 – when they are both finally 18 years old. Aliyyah and Yasmeen have basically been working towards this goal since 2004, when they were born in Dubai. With a mother from the Seychelles and a Czech father, they have grown to be true cosmopolitans. They were born with a love of motorsport. Their father, two-time European truck champion Martin Koloc, is a motorsport legend in his homeland and beyond. Aliyyah was crowned the youngest truck race winner of all time at the age of just 16. For the 2023 Dakar, Aliyyah and Yasmeen will continue to train hard and, with support from AVL RACETECH, compete in various racing series. They include the FIA Middle East Cup for Cross-Country Bajas, which Aliyyah currently leads, as well as the EuroNascar Series and several races in the GT3 and GT4 Endurance Cup.

The Müller Brothers

Like Aliyyah and Yasmeen Koloc, 18-year-old Liam Müller and his one-year-younger brother Jonas come from a family that is passionate about motorsport. Their parents met at a round of the European Rally Championship, after which they made their way through life as a cockpit duo. Their sons have followed in their tire tracks and are now among the top German juniors in off-road racing. Their motor racing careers started in the German Autocross Championship, a discipline that features lightweight cross buggies in short sprints on gravel and mud tracks. In 2019, Liam and Jonas were crowned champion and runner-up in the Junior Buggy class in the German series. They both share the same dream: to compete in the World Rally Championship, the WRC. They are taking a big step closer to achieving this goal in 2022. This year, they will contest their first real season of rallying – supported by AVL RACETECH. They will start in Opel Adam rally cars at selected rounds of the Mitropa Rally Cup and the German Rally Championship. And it goes without saying that they will also continue to put pedal to the metal on the Autocross track. https://www.muellerbrothers.de/

About AVL RACETECH

AVL RACETECH, formerly known as AVL RACING, is the global comprehensive motorsport expert of AVL, working in all technical fields of the sport for more than 20 years. Currently AVL RACETECH is involved with customers in over 17 Race Series worldwide in the fields of engineering, testing, simulation, and manufacturing. We are key supplier for teams in the most respected racing series worldwide, from Formula 1, as well as NASCAR or Moto GP and provide state-of-the-art technology and services to the motorsport world. We believe in and utilize motorsports as the platform for innovation. We transfer this know-how into road car development for future generations of mobility.

With more than 12,200 employees, AVL is one of the world's leading mobility technology companies for development, simulation, and testing in the automotive industry and in other sectors such as rail, marine, and energy. Based on extensive in-house research activities, AVL delivers concepts, technology solutions, methodologies, and development tools for a greener, safer, and better world of mobility and beyond.

AVL supports international partners and customers in their sustainable and digital transformation. The focus lies on the areas of electrification, software, AI and automation. In addition, AVL supports companies in energy-intensive sectors on their way to a greener and more efficient energy generation and supply.

Innovation is AVL's passion. Together with an international network of experts at more than 90 locations and 45 Tech and Engineering Centers worldwide, AVL is driving the future of mobility. In 2023, the company generated a turnover of 2.05 billion Euros, of which 10 % are invested in R&D activities.
